About this House

Available May 18, 2026 - This four bedroom home is set up in a split floor plan. The front door leads you into the long foyer. To the right is a separate dining room over looking the front yard. Behind this, through the doorway is the kitchen and breakfast area. The kitchen has a pantry, smooth surface stove, built in microwave, dishwasher and cabinetry lining two walls. The breakfast area looks into the back yard and has access to the two car garage. Through the opening is the living room with vaulted ceilings and gas log fireplace. There is a door leading to the back yard from this room. To the back side of the living room enters into the main bedroom. The private bath has a large walk in closet, double vanity, garden tub and separate shower. Back through the other side of the foyer, first to the right is a large laundry room area. Ahead and to the left is the first of three bedrooms that line this side of the home. All bedrooms have laminate flooring, closet space and ceiling fans. These bedrooms share a full bath accessible from the hallway.
